Warner Bros. is a library of unparalleled depth. From Casablanca to The Dark Knight , their production slate defines cinematic history. Recently, their strategy has shifted dramatically. Under Warner Bros. Discovery, productions like Barbie (2023) became a cultural phenomenon, proving that a studio can turn a plastic doll into a philosophical blockbuster. On the television side, their production arm is responsible for prestige hits like Succession and The Last of Us . Warner Bros. excels at mining existing IP (Intellectual Property) for modern audiences, balancing fan service with artistic risk.
